Bokutachi – Wooden Katana for Martial-Arts Training
Samurai honed their skills with bokken (wooden swords) long before sparring with steel. A bokutachi matches the full katana length, giving you authentic reach and balance while keeping dojo partners safe. Crafted from dense white oak, this model is ready for Aikidō, Kendō, Kenjutsu or Iaidō kata.
Key features
- White-oak construction – tight grain, excellent shock resistance.
- Katana dimensions – train distancing and cuts as with live blade.
- Rounded edges & kissaki – reduces injury risk in paired drills.
- Light 560 g weight – good for extended practice sessions.

Care & safety tips
- Inspect for cracks before use; discontinue if any appear.
- Lightly oil (linseed or camellia) every few months to prevent drying.
- Use ample spacing and eye protection during partner practice.
